N.J. Stat. Ann. § 40A:14-146.20

Requirements for appointment as housing authority police officer

L.1997,c.210,s.2.

2. No person may be appointed as a housing authority police officer pursuant to section 1 of P.L.1997, c.210 (C.40A:14-146.19) unless that person:

a. Is a resident of this State;

b. Is able to read, write and speak the English language and has a high school diploma or its equivalent;

c. Is sound in body and of good health;

d. Is of good moral character and has not been convicted of any offense involving dishonesty or which would make him unfit to perform the duties of the office; and

e. Has successfully undergone the same psychological testing that is required of all full-time police officers in the municipality.
